通用标签
开发中心 » 通用标签
注意:这是本网站使用的组件页面
组件页面一般通过[[include]]方式使用。
请不要随意编辑此页面以免造成不必要的崩溃。
如果你需要报告错误,请前往页面讨论区。
测试文本
body { color: rgb(var(--scale-1)); font-family: var(--UI-font); background: rgb(var(--liltone)); } ::selection { background-color: rgb(var(--undertone),.85); } ::-webkit-scrollbar, #side-bar:hover::-webkit-scrollbar { width: .8em; height: .8em; } ::-webkit-scrollbar-thumb, #side-bar:hover::-webkit-scrollbar-thumb { background-color: rgb(var(--undertone)); } ::-webkit-scrollbar-track-piece:decrement { box-shadow: inset 0 0 4px rgb(var(--scrollbar-bg-color)); } ::-webkit-scrollbar-track-piece:increment { box-shadow: inset 0 0 4px rgb(0,0,0,.6); } ::-webkit-scrollbar-thumb:window-inactive { opacity: .3; } @supports (scroll-behavior: smooth) { * {scroll-behavior: smooth} } a { -webkit-font-smoothing: auto; } p, #text { -webkit-font-smoothing: antialiased; } img[src*="star"] { filter: drop-shadow(0px 0px 1px #a40); } img:is([src*="userkarma"],[src*="avatar"]):not([style*="padding"]) { image-rendering: pixelated; } h1, #page-title { color: rgb(var(--title-color)); padding: 0 0 0.25em; margin: 0; font-weight: normal; text-shadow: 0 0 5px rgb(var(--scale-0)), 0 0 10px rgb(var(--scale-0)); } #page-title { margin-top: -1.2em; } h1 { font-family: 'Zuijin', "Source Han Serif", "Source Han Serif CN", Songti SC, serif; color: rgb(var(--title-color)); font-weight: 900; text-shadow: 0 0 5px rgb(var(--title-shadow)), 0 0 10px rgb(var(--title-shadow)); letter-spacing: -.3rem; font-size: xx-large; } h2 { font-family: 'Zuijin', "Source Han Serif", "Source Han Serif CN", Songti SC, serif; color: rgb(var(--title-color)); font-weight: 900; text-shadow:0 0 4px rgb(var(--title-shadow)), 0 0 8px rgb(var(--title-shadow)); letter-spacing: -.2rem; font-size: x-large; } h3 { font-family: 'Noto Serif SC', 'Noto Serif TC'; font-weight: 900; font-size: 120%; } #page-title { font-family: 'Zuijin', "Source Han Serif", "Source Han Serif CN", Songti SC, serif; color: rgb(var(--title-color)); font-weight: 900; text-shadow: 0 0 5px rgb(var(--title-shadow)), 0 0 10px rgb(var(--title-shadow)); letter-spacing: -.25rem; font-size: xx-large; border-bottom: none; text-align: center; } :is(h1,h2,#page-title):not(:lang(cn)) { letter-spacing: -.1rem; } ul { list-style: square; } #top-bar ul { list-style-image: none; } #top-bar a:hover { background-color: rgb(var(--title-color)); text-decoration: underline; } @media (min-width: 767px) { #top-bar { display: none; } } main-content > li, p { line-height: 130%; } a { color: rgb(var(--link-color)); text-decoration: none; background: transparent; transition: all .4s var(--standard-curve); border-bottom: 1px solid transparent; -moz-transition: all .4s var(--standard-curve); -webkit-transition: all .4s var(--standard-curve); -o-transition: all .4s var(--standard-curve); } a:visited { color: rgb(var(--link-hover-color)); } a.newpage { color: rgb(var(--link-newpage-color)); text-decoration: none; background: transparent; } a:hover { color: rgb(var(--link-hover-color)); text-decoration: none; border-bottom: 1px solid currentColor; background-color: transparent; } hr { margin: 1em 1em; padding: 0; height: 1.5px; border: none; background: rgb(var(--lowlight-primary-color)); box-shadow: 0 0 2px rgb(var(--scale-0)), 0 0 16px 1px rgb(var(--scale-8)); } tt { font-family: var(--Mono-font) } blockquote { border: 1px; padding: 1em; background: linear-gradient(to right, rgb(47, 54, 76, 0.96) , rgb(63, 47, 85, 0.96)); border-radius: 0.5px 3px 3px 0.5px; box-shadow: 0 0 9px 0px #212121; border-left: 5px #fddf4d solid; color: #fdf7cf; margin: 1em auto; } blockquote li { color: #fdf7cf !important; } blockquote hr { filter: invert(1) } blockquote a { color: rgb(253 237 159 / 95%); } blockquote a:visited, blockquote a:hover { color: rgb(233 217 129 / 95%); } .blockquote { border: 1px; padding: 1em; background: linear-gradient(to right, rgb(47, 54, 76, 0.96) , rgb(63, 47, 85, 0.96)); border-radius: 0.5px 3px 3px 0.5px; box-shadow: 0 0 9px 0px #212121; border-left: 5px #fddf4d solid; color: #fdf7cf; margin: 1em auto; } .blockquote li { color: #fdf7cf !important; } .blockquote hr { filter: invert(1) } .blockquote a { color: rgb(253 237 159 / 95%); } .blockquote a:visited, .blockquote a:hover { color: rgb(233 217 129 / 95%); } div.wiki-note { width: auto; margin: 0.5em 5em; padding: .25rem 1rem; border: 1px solid rgb(var(--scale-6-sup)); text-align: center; background: repeating-linear-gradient(-45deg,rgb(var(--scale-7-sup)),rgb(var(--scale-7-sub)) 1px,rgb(var(--scale-7-sub)) 0,rgb(var(--scale-7-sup)) 2px); } /* HEADER ON DESKTOP */ #header { height: 100%; position: relative; z-index: 2; padding-bottom: 0px; background-image: none; display: grid; align-items: center; justify-items: start; } #header h1 { display: flex; position: absolute; width: 100%; height: 100%; justify-content: center; align-items: center; top: var(--banner-height); } #header h1 a span { display: none; } #header h1 a { width: 10vw; height: 10vw; z-index: 1; border-bottom: none; position: relative; } #header h1 a:hover { border-bottom: none; } #header h1 a:before { content: ""; mask: var(--feather-mask); -webkit-mask: var(--feather-mask); position: absolute; width: 100%; height: 100%; left: -1%; top: -2%; backdrop-filter: blur(0px); transition: all .2s linear; } #header h1 a:hover:before { backdrop-filter: blur(.5px) invert(1); border-bottom: none; } #header h2 { clear: left; float: left; font-size: 141%; line-height: 3rem; letter-spacing: -0.2em; display: flex; flex-direction: column; flex-wrap: nowrap; align-content: center; justify-content: flex-end; align-items: center; position: relative; height: 290px; width: 100%; font-family:var(--Serif-font); } div#header h2 span { font-size:0px; padding: 4px; } div#header h2:after { content: var(--header-subtitle); } div#extra-div-1 { height: var(--banner-height); width: 100%; top: 0px; background: var(--banner-left) left top no-repeat, var(--banner-right) right top repeat-x; z-index: 1; box-shadow: 0 1px 4px 0.5px rgb(var(--frame-shadow)); position: fixed; overflow: visible; } div#extra-div-2 { height: 1400px; width: 100%; top: var(--banner-height); position: absolute; background: var(--bg-image) no-repeat; background-size: contain; z-index: -1; box-shadow: inset 0px -10px 12px 0px rgb(var(--liltone)); animation: emerge 1s var(--vivacissimo-curve); -moz-animation: emerge 1s var(--vivacissimo-curve); -webkit-animation: emerge 1s var(--vivacissimo-curve); -o-animation: emerge 1s var(--vivacissimo-curve); animation-iteration-count: 1; animation-fill-mode: forwards; } div#extra-div-3 { display: flex; flex-direction: row; flex-wrap: nowrap; align-content: center; justify-content: center; align-items: center; background: var(--logo-image) 50% 50% no-repeat; background-size: 150px; top: var(--banner-height); position: absolute; height: 282px; width: 100%; z-index: -2; animation: blur-in 1.2s var(--vivacissimo-curve); -moz-animation: blur-in 1.2s var(--vivacissimo-curve); -webkit-animation: blur-in 1.2s var(--vivacissimo-curve); -o-animation: blur-in 1.2s var(--vivacissimo-curve); animation-iteration-count: 1; animation-fill-mode: forwards; } div#extra-div-5 { position: fixed; display: flex; align-content: center; align-items: center; animation: blur-in 1.2s var(--vivacissimo-curve); animation-iteration-count: 1; animation-fill-mode: forwards; top: var(--banner-height); height: 100vh; z-index: 0; }
